Introduction

The City of Bellbrook is exploring an exciting opportunity to enhance our historic downtown through the creation of a Designated Outdoor Refreshment Area (DORA). By establishing this carefully planned district, adults aged 21 and older would be able to purchase alcoholic beverages from participating businesses and enjoy them outdoors within clearly defined boundaries. This initiative is part of a broader effort to breathe new life into our downtown, bolster support for local businesses, encourage vibrant public events, and create a more welcoming environment for residents and visitors alike.As we consider implementing this program, your insights and feedback are essential in shaping its future. Our goal is to ensure that this initiative aligns with the community's vision while fostering economic growth and cultural vibrancy downtown.
